Kim Cheong-gi (born April 4, 1941) is a South Korean director of animated, fantasy, and science fiction films.
His work, Space Gundam V (1983), is considered one of the milestones of Korean animation of the 1980s.
With actor Shim Hyung-rae, he created the Ureme series, one of the more popular Korean children's series of the late 1980s.
